GCC inline asm treats semicolons as instruction separators, so a
semicolon after the last instruction is not required.

x86_64 zero extends 32bit operations, so for 64bit operands,
XOR r32,r32 is functionally equal to XOR r64,r64, but avoids
a REX prefix byte when legacy registers are used.
